Webb19 mars 2024 · With a campaign budget, you set one overarching budget for all of your ad sets and let a Facebook algorithm called campaign budget optimization (CBO) decide how to best spend it. Instead of each ad set getting equal amounts of money, Facebook will determine which ad sets will net you the most return for each dollar spent. Webb26 okt. 2024 · Use the 5% rule. There is a general rule-of-thumb in the marketing world that you should aim at spending between 2-5% of your sales revenue on marketing. Consider marketing budgets by industry. Marketing spend varies a lot by industry, so consider what your competitors might be spending. Consider marketing expenses by industry.
